Informationen zum Autor Robert K. Tanenbaum is one of the country's most successful trial lawyers, having never lost a felony case. He ran the Homicide Bureau and was Bureau Chief of the Criminal Courts for the New York District Attorney's Office and Deputy Chief Counsel to the Congressional Committee investigations into the assassinations of President John F. Kennedy and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. He has taught Advanced Criminal Procedure at the University of California at Berkeley, Boalt Hall School of Law. He is the author of twenty-two Butch Karp novels and two true-crime books. Klappentext "The most interesting pair of characters in the suspense genre" (Chicago Tribune), chief assistant district attorney Butch Karp and his wife, private security consultant Marlene Ciampi, are caught in the deadliest cross fire of their careers--an escalating war between New York's Mafia crime syndicate and war between New York's Mafia crime syndicate and its lethally powerful Chinese gang. This time, though, the stakes have never been higher or more dangerous--for their vivacious twelve-year-old daughter is the target.
